Addresses how disaster is being used for a radical social and economic reengineering of education. This book explores how education policy is being reshaped by disaster politics. It tackles issues as far-ranging as No Child Left Behind, the War on Terror, Hurricane Katrina, the making of educational funding crises in the US, and the Iraq War.
